Lamentaciones 4:4 Meaning and Commentary

Lamentations 4:4

The tongue of the sucking child cleaveth to the roof of his
mouth for thirst
Through want of the milk of the breast, which is both food and drink unto it: the young children ask bread;
of their parents as usual, not knowing how the case was, that there was a famine in the city; these are such as were more grown, were weaned from the milk, and drawn from the breasts, and lived on other food, and were capable of asking for it: [and] no man breaketh [it] unto them:
distributes unto them, or gives them a piece of bread; not father, friend, or any other person; it not being in their power to do it, they having none for themselves.

Lamentaciones 4:4 In-Context

2 Bet: Los hijos de Sion, preciados y estimados más que el oro puro. ¡Cómo son tenidos por vasos de barro, obra de manos de alfarero
3 Guímel: Aun los dragones sacan la mama, dan de mamar a sus chiquitos. La hija de mi pueblo es cruel, como los avestruces en el desierto
4 Dálet: La lengua del niño de pecho, de sed se pegó a su paladar; los cachorros pidieron pan, y no hubo quien lo partiere
5 He: Los que comían delicadamente, asolados fueron en las calles. Los que se criaron en carmesí, abrazaron los estiércoles
6 Vau: Y se aumentó la iniquidad de la hija de mi pueblo más que el pecado de Sodoma, que fue trastornada en un momento, y no asentaron sobre ella compañías
